Summary

In episode 84 of Murder and Such, Hunter discusses the topic of becoming famous. What would you use your platform for the most? Would you try to spread awareness about issues you truly care about or would you rather use your means to make some decent cash on the side? This episode will surround 3 cases of those chasing some fame, but used it in the worst way possible. This is Internet (In)famous.
